Introducing the Pallis Virtual Tabletop (PVTT)!
This is a digital platform for tabletop role-playing games In SL. It provides a virtual tabletop surface, allowing gamemasters to create maps and use miniatures to represent characters, creatures, and other elements in the game. The platform includes a variety of miniatures to choose from or you can create your own. Miniatures can be linked to the table for automatic scaling and movement tracking, making gameplay more immersive and intuitive.

Features:
* Dynamic map grid sizing and type (Square, and two hexagonal orientations)
* Map and scene saving.
* Map Topography and elevation.
* Map and scene loading from within the table
* Automatic mini rezzing with autoscaling and placement.
* Mini target tracking with distance and AOE calculation.
* Status effects and counters for minis.
* The "Lair" module organization system.
